What version of Premiere Elements are you using and on what computer operating system is it running? Since you mention Get Media, I suspect you are using a version earlier than 11. Should not make a difference for what I believe your issue to be except maybe names of things may be different version to version.

 

Are you placing a DVD disc with DVD-VIDEO format on it into the computer DVD/CD burner tray, selecting Premiere Elements Get Media/DVD camera and computer drive/Video Importer, and trying to copy/rip video files (VOB)? If so, look to the Save In of the Video Importer.

 

All DVD-VIDEO has the same name(s) for its video files, that is, typically VTS_01_1.VOB and more in the series depending on how much is on the DVD.

You cannot have file with the same name in a place where you already have a file with that name.

 

So, if I have guessed right on your issue...create separate folders for each DVD that is to be ripped and change the Video Importer Save In location each time accordingly.

 

Please review and consider. If I have assumed too much, please give details of the what is.
